All you need to start your day as Newbury stages potentially informative card
Whoever wins at Newbury today have some tough acts to follow. Turn the clock back 12 months and Fred Winter runner-up Style De Garde, recent Ladbrokes Trophy third Dingo Dollar, Ms Parfois and Grade 2 winner Mr Whipped were all victorious on this very card as they continued their progress up the jumping ladder.
If the card at Newbury, which features the Listed Thoroughbred Breeders Association Mares' Chase (2.15), is likely to prove informative, then it is only fair the other jumps meeting of the day at Ludlow also gets its fair share of the pre-Christmas limelight.
The Shropshire course comes out on top in prize-money terms at least, with £100,000 on offer. Part of that excellent contribution is the £26,000 Tanners Wines Handicap Chase (1.25), with Bigmartre, Theflyingportrait and Sternrubin among a field of 11.
Lingfield gets the day's racing fare off and running on the all-weather, while Newcastle and Dundalk prolong the action late into the evening.
